Hydro jetting uses high-pressure water streams to clean pipe walls. Unlike snaking, which clears only a narrow path, this method ensures a full 360-degree clean. Roots, grease, and mineral scale are removed. Specialized nozzles release water at up to 4,000 PSI, scrubbing debris from inside the pipes. This process restores original flow capacity and prevents new clogs from forming. The benefits of hydro jetting in fall season also include hygienic cleaning that leaves your system fresh and ready.

Traditional methods like snaking or chemicals only provide partial solutions. Snaking leaves residue behind. Chemicals may harm pipes and the environment. In contrast, hydro jetting delivers complete cleaning. High-pressure water removes all buildup, not just a portion. This reduces future service calls and offers long-term peace of mind. Plumbers start with a camera inspection to find the exact issue. Then a nozzle connected to high-pressure water is inserted into the pipe. The pressurized stream clears away debris and roots. After cleaning, another inspection confirms full clearance. This precise approach guarantees effective and safe results.
